About the Team

The Atlas Data Federation and Archiving (ADFA) Customer Experience team supports the Atlas Data Federation system which empowers customers to create virtual databases that can query, transform, and analyze data across multiple sources (MongoDB clusters and cloud object storage) through a unified MongoDB query interface, without moving or copying the underlying data. The ADF system handles  hundreds of millions of queries per month, processing exabytes of customer data.
